## Deployment

KeyTurner runs as a scheduled job on the tooling cluster, rotating service secrets every six hours. Deploy with the standard rollout script; no downtime is expected since consumers refresh lazily. If rotation fails twice in a row, the job pages on-call and halts. Before redeploying, verify the job uses the configuration shown below.

deployment values, kadug-fawip:
[fenath]
port = 9200
region = north-3
host = fenath.lumicworks.corp
timeout_ms = 250
retries = 7

# TilePorter Prefetcher — Limits & Quotas

Prefetch is capped per region and per worker. Exceeding the zoom-level quota drops requests silently; check the `tp_dropped` counter first when paged. Quotas reset hourly. Do not raise limits without clearing it with the Maps Platform rotation. Current tuning constants are as follows.

constants for yaduf-fahag:
BUDGETS = {
    "kelix": 528,
    "briwyn": 734,
}

Handover: Harrowfen telemetry gateway

Taking over from Odile. The gateway ingests tractor and baler telemetry over MQTT and forwards to the Cloverstack pipeline. Known quirks: firmware older than 3.1 sends malformed timestamps (gateway corrects them, logs a warning — safe to ignore). If ingest stalls, restart the bridge process first; full restarts drop buffered readings. Support should never edit config live — file a change request instead. For reference, the gateway currently runs with the values below.

service settings:
[istael]
team = gilath
access_code = ac_468cdf
owner = casdor.gilox
host = istael.kelviforge.internal
port = 5432
peer = quenwyn.braskworks.corp
salt = 6678df32
pin = 7400